Landlord Report
Mar 13 2007
*....

JACKRIGG  I've been trying this program on an Intel Mac. It has to be one of the least Mac-like or Mac-friendly programs I've run across in a long time.

It appears to be a 4D database creation, and the database flickers processing icon down in the corner of the screen. And it's surprisingly slow and sluggish, considering it's running on a 2+GHz machine!

The windows for the different sections of the program can't even resize to a larger size to take advantage of the extra space on a monitor! And, for certain key functions, if you have more than ONE window open your data will get corrupted!

The "documentation" for the program is so paltry and incomplete it hardly even qualifies as documentation. Which means you have no choice but to contact "Customer support"... via email.

Even with specific questions, they are rather uncomprehending, too brief and not very responsive. They've gone for the better part of a week before even replying at all!

And it seems as though the developers don't have a very good understanding of actual Property Manager needs. For instance, trying to identify and track Section 8 tenants', their HAP numbers, or automating the S8 portion of the rent tied to tenant copays isn't realistically accomodated by the program.

All in all, our impression is that their Mac version is poorly implemented, very possibly seriously buggy and the product seems like a slipshod, possibly not even finished, pseudo-application that it would be a mistake to try to commit one's serious business data and operations with.  
(Version 5.2)
